Role Description This is a full-time, on-site role for a Staff Pharmacist, based in St. Louis, MO. The Staff Pharmacist will be responsible for filling prescriptions accurately, consulting with patients on medication usage, and providing expert pharmaceutical care. Additional responsibilities include ensuring compliance with all pharmacy regulations, maintaining inventory, collaborating with healthcare professionals, and supervising pharmacy technicians. The role demands a commitment to delivering high-quality, patient-centered pharmaceutical services.
Responsibilities
Fill prescriptions accurately.
Consult patients on medication usage.
Ensure regulatory compliance and patient confidentiality.
Maintain inventory and supervise pharmacy technicians.
Collaborate with healthcare professionals.
Qualifications
Pharmacy-related expertise: proven knowledge in dispensing medications, understanding of drug interactions, and experience with prescription reviews.
Patient care and consultation skills: strong ability to provide guidance on medication usage, address patient inquiries, and contribute to overall patient health management.
Compliance and ethical standards: understanding and adherence to regulatory requirements, maintaining patient confidentiality, and upholding professional practice standards.
Collaboration and team management: experience supervising pharmacy technicians and working effectively with healthcare professionals.
Education and licensing: Doctor of Pharmacy (PharmD) degree and a valid pharmacist license in Missouri.
Other valuable skills: excellent communication abilities, strong attention to detail, and a customer-focused approach to services.
